Max HP rating on my boat is 120. I am looking at motors on CL just to get a feel for what the market is and there are a couple 150HP motors out there for decent buys. Ideally I would like a 120HP but all I can find are 125 and 150HP's.
Has anyone ever exceeded the Max Hp? Is it just something you never do or is there any head room for a little extra HP if you take it easy?

You aren't really overpowering it a lot. I would do it and really not think a thing about it. The difference between the boat with a 120 and a 150 will be noticeable, but I cannot imagine that you are getting into an area of unsafe overpowering. Just remember, just because you have 150hp, you don't have to run it wide open all the time.
